Milk price row: Somerset farmers fear for future as retailers ‘drop, drop, drop’
by Jessica Elgot from on (#H3HJ)
James Hole's family have kept cows for generations. This year his farm will make its first loss - as he says supermarket price cuts are making his work impossible
James Hole cannot remember a time in his childhood when he wasn't helping out on the farm. "I've always been on the farm. We're a farming family, that's what we do. I suppose, yes, I'm proud of that," he said.
One of six children, the Somerset dairy farmer and his family have been looking after cows for four generations. His 15-month-old daughter is already putting on her wellies and walking down with him to see the herd.
